Sri Lanka - Re-Export of Tool Holders, Self-Opening Dieheads, for Machine Tools
Since 2014, Sri Lanka Re-Export of Tool Holders, Self-Opening Dieheads, for Machine Tools was down by 1.2% year on year. At $366.41 in 2019, the country was number 16 among other countries in Re-Export of Tool Holders, Self-Opening Dieheads, for Machine Tools. Sri Lanka is overtaken by Moldova, which was ranked number 15 with $1,194 and is followed by Trinidad and Tobago with $266. United States lead the ranking with $61,799,722.69 in 2019, a decrease of 0.5% compared to 2018. Canada, United Arab Emirates and Italy resp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Mauritius witnessed the best average annual growth at +122.2% per year, while Thailand witnessed the worst performance at -64.7% per year.
